Abstract A set of test system for studying the vertical infiltration in one-dimensional soil column under rainfall was developed. Four sets of tests were carried out to the unsaturated disturbed loess column under the different rainfall intensities. The time curves of the infiltration rate,the depth of the wetting front and the volumetric water content at the monitoring points were obtained.The formula of permeability coefficient was derived and the curve of the permeability coefficient varied with the matric suction of the disturbed loess was obtained. The rainfall intensity has great impact on the vertical infiltration in soil column. The infiltration rate equals to the rainfall intensity when the rainfall intensity is less than the minimum infiltration capacity of soil column. When the rainfall intensity is greater than the minimum infiltration capacity,the curve of infiltration rate can be divided into three stages,the non-compressive infiltration,the compressive infiltration and the saturated infiltration. The moment of occurrence of the dropsy point and the saturation point are different under different rainfall intensities,the greater the rainfall intensity,the earlier the dropsy point and saturation point appear,and the longer the stage of compressive infiltration. The permeability coefficient of the unsaturated remolded loess decreases exponentially with the increasing of matric suction.
